    Overall, an excellent meal. Yummy food with good portions, flawless service, comfortable atmosphere.

    Arancini - could feel individual pieces of risotto, lightly fried, balanced and light tomato sauce, no skimp on basil leaves. I wouldn't be mad if there was some more cheese. Would order again.
    Bruschetta - fresh with plenty of basil. Bread was dense without being mushy, but I felt it was slightly too dense.
    Seafood linguine - perfectly cooked seafood, al dente pasta, balanced sauce. Would order again.
    Lamb shank osso bucco - perfectly cooked lamb, creamy risotto, some freshness from the asparagus. Delicious. The fat drippings from the lamb made the risotto borderline unctuous, so I couldn't finish it in one sitting. Others' photos of lamb shank sauce seem less fatty than the one I ate.

    Wines by the glass were good. No official cocktail menu yet, but our server did mention they had cocktails. I'm curious to try but wanted wine today.

    Service was attentive, accommodating, and smooth. I'd love to go back.
